What Does a Control Panel Actually Do?
No matter what type of system you choose, the control panel’s job is simple but crucial: it makes sure your generator starts, keeps track of its performance, and stops it from overheating or damaging itself.
Typically, a control panel will have:
- A display that shows real-time data (like voltage and frequency)
- Circuit breakers to prevent issues
- Alarm systems that warn you if something’s wrong
- A way to switch the generator on and off (either manually or automatically)
So, whether you go manual or automatic, it’s all about keeping things safe and efficient.
What Is a Manual Control Panel?
In a manual system, someone has to physically start the generator when the power goes out. It’s pretty simple, but it does require someone to be on-site.
Key Features:
- Simple design with push-button or key-start
- Basic gauges to monitor the system
- Less expensive to buy and install
Why People Like It:
- Affordable: Manual systems are easier on the wallet upfront.
- Easy to Maintain: Fewer electronic parts means less to worry about when it comes to repairs.
- Good for Small Operations: If power outages are rare, or there’s always someone around to take care of things, it works just fine.
Downsides:
- Requires someone to be present during a power outage
- Slower response time (you’re relying on someone to flip the switch)
- Not ideal for places where immediate power is needed
Manual panels work best for small businesses, farms, or places where you don’t need to jump into action right away when the lights go out.
What Is an Automatic Control Panel?
Automatic systems are a whole different ball game. These systems automatically detect when there’s a power failure and start the generator without anyone lifting a finger. And if you pair it with an Automatic Transfer Switch (ATS), it can seamlessly switch from the grid to generator power.
Key Features:
- Automatically starts and stops the generator
- Constant monitoring of the system
- Alarms that detect faults
- Remote monitoring options in some models
Why People Like It:
- Instant Response: The generator kicks in within seconds, cutting down on downtime.
- More Safety: Automated fault detection reduces risks to the equipment.
- Remote Access: You can track how things are going from anywhere.
- Perfect for Critical Operations: Hospitals, large office buildings, or data centers rely on this kind of system to keep things running smoothly, no matter what.
Downsides:
- Higher upfront cost
- A bit more complicated to set up
Automatic control panels are the way to go if you need things to just work without anyone getting involved. They’re especially great for businesses that can’t afford even a second of downtime.

Things to Think About Before You Choose
- Nature of Your Business: If you can’t afford to wait even a few minutes during a power outage, go for automatic. If your business can wait a bit, manual might be enough.
- Budget: Manual panels are cheaper upfront, but if you’re frequently losing power, an automatic system might save you in the long run.
- How Often Power Goes Out: If you’re in an area with frequent outages, an automatic system can be a real lifesaver.
- Tech Know-How: Automatic systems might need someone with technical knowledge to install and maintain them, so make sure that’s in place.
Long-Term Efficiency
Automatic panels often provide better long-term value. Here’s why:
- Less Downtime: Your generator jumps in the moment the power goes out, meaning less business disruption.
- Better Load Management: These systems are smarter about how they manage power use, meaning less wear and tear.
- More Protection: Fault detection features reduce the chance of major damage to your generator.
- Remote Monitoring: This feature means you can stay on top of everything, even from a distance.
Manual systems are still great for smaller operations where budget is tight and risks are lower, but in the long run, automatic systems tend to offer more bang for your buck.
